Course summary

Gain the skills you’ll need to become a successful project manager. You'll ensure a job is done effectively, on time, on budget and to the right quality. Professional accreditation Project management plays an important role in organisations across all sectors and industries. Accredited by the Association for Project Management (APM), this course will teach you how to work effectively with others and cultivate the range of technical skills required to be able to deliver projects effectively. As part of this course, you’ll:

  • Enhance your knowledge of the principles, roles and techniques of project management
  • Learn how to manage the people, time and financial resources that are required to deliver successful projects
  • Develop project management skills and competencies to become a creative, analytical problem solver
  • Apply key concepts, theories, and principles to create, define, and control a project using a range of technologies and analytical tools to arrive at a solution
  • Apply project management skills and analytical tools to a range of projects and project specialisms, such as planning and monitoring planned actual progress, decision making and people management
  • Learn how to use contemporary digital technologies, including project management software
  • Develop the ability to communicate with stakeholders at all levels

Modules

Year 1 Core Modules:

  • Principles of Project Management
  • Project Practice
  • Construction Economics
  • Contemporary Projects
  • Procurement Tendering & Valuation
  • Law in the Built Environment
Year 2 Core Modules:
  • Risk & Value
  • Project Teams
  • Planning & Scheduling
  • Project Methodologies
  • Interdisciplinary Practice (full-time only)
  • Project Decision-Making
  • Work-Based Learning (part-time only)
Year 3 Core Modules:
  • Advanced Planning & Tracking
  • Research Paper
  • Inter-Professional Consultancy
  • Projects & Organisation Strategy
- Major Project (Double Module)
